Arkansas Colleges Distribution
For academic year 2021-2022, 90 colleges and universities are active in Arkansas - 38 public and 52 private schools. By school level, there are 29 four(4) Years or high, 27 two(2) but less thant four(4) years, and 34 less than tow(2) years schools in Arkansas. 2022 Average Key Statistics for Arkansas Colleges
The average acceptance rate for Arkansas colleges is 68.19% and the average graduation rate is 49.69% in academic year 2021-2022. Total 151,837 students including in both undergraduate and graduate programs have attended Arkansas colleges and universities and the average students to faculty ratio is 14.15 to 1.

2021-2022 Average Tuition & Fees For Arkansas Colleges
For academic year 2021-2022, the average undergraduate tuition & fees for Arkansas colleges are $8,858 for Arkansas residents and $12,747 for non-residents. For graduate schools, its average tuition and fees are $11,297 for in-state students and $15,870 for out-of-state students.

Special Learning Opportunities at Arkansas State
In Arkansas, 44 colleges offer the undergraduate online programs and 16 colleges offer the graduate online programs. 18 colleges have the ROTC programs and 19 colleges offer the study abroad programs.
